The Research Training Group (Graduiertenkolleg, GRK) 2696 "Transformations of science and technology since 1800: topics, processes, institutions" (funded by the German Research Foundation) is seeking six doctoral candidates, who will be starting their employment with a postgraduate scholarship (six months) which is followed by three years as research assistant (f/m/d) at 65% of standard working hours (paygrade: E 13 TV-L) from April 1st, 2022 for a time of three and a half years maximum. Professional and personal requirements for employment: - university degree (Master or equivalent) - outline of (max. three pages) a possible doctoral project to be conducted in the context of the GRK (in English or German) - good command of English Tasks: - improving your academic skills during the scholarship and throughout the following doctorates program - completing a doctoral thesis in one of the participating disciplines on a topic which reflects the aims of the GRK - willingness to engage in interdisciplinary research - attending the study program as well as events of the GRK - obtaining your doctorate at the University of Wuppertal - workplace is Wuppertal The positions advertised serve to promote a doctoral program and qualify their holders respectively and in accordance with the law (Wissenschaftszeitvertragsgesetzes (WissZeitVG)). They are temporary for the duration of the dissertation and will initially be filled on the basis of a scholarship for a period of six months (approx. 1,200 to 1,500€ per month), followed by three years as a research assistant (65% E13 TV-L). |
